Sector benchmark

What Recreation & Sports executives earn in New Jersey

JERSEY DEVILS BASEBALL ORGANIZATION INC re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able recreation & sports organization in New Jersey earns a median of $40,000.

25th percentile
$9k
Median
$40,000
75th percentile
$133k
90th percentile
$250k

These are recreation & sports s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 161 organizations across 161 filings (2021 – 2024).
